Every shell command emits a spurious error under PowerShell ConstrainedLanguage mode (AppLocker/WDAC): $host.SetShouldExit() is not permitted

Descrizione

Describe the bug

On Windows machines where PowerShell runs in ConstrainedLanguage mode (enforced by AppLocker or WDAC, common in managed enterprise environments), every single shell command run by the agent prints a spurious error block.

Copilot CLI appends an exit-status epilogue to each command it runs:

} finally { $__copilotSuccess = $?; if (-not $__copilotSuccess -and $LASTEXITCODE -is [int] -and $LASTEXITCODE -ne 0) { $host.SetShouldExit($LASTEXITCODE) } elseif (-not $__copilotSuccess) { $host.SetShouldExit(1) } else { $host.SetShouldExit(0) } }

$host.SetShouldExit() is a .NET method call on a non-core type, which ConstrainedLanguage forbids. The wrapper itself therefore fails and emits:

Cannot invoke the method. Method invocation is supported only on core types in this language mode.
At line:2 char:225
+ ... Success) { $host.SetShouldExit(1) } else { $host.SetShouldExit(0) } }
+                                                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
    + CategoryInfo          : InvalidOperation : (:) [], RuntimeException
    + FullyQualifiedErrorId : MethodInvocationNotSupportedInConstrainedLanguage
Why this matters
  • Affects every command: Get-Item, python, curl — all of them.
  • Pollutes the model context. The block is ~150 tokens.
  • Risks incorrect failure detection. The text goes to stderr.
Suggested fix

Replace the $host.SetShouldExit(...) calls with the exit keyword, which is fully permitted in ConstrainedLanguage:

} finally { $__copilotSuccess = $?; if (-not $__copilotSuccess -and $LASTEXITCODE -is [int] -and $LASTEXITCODE -ne 0) { exit $LASTEXITCODE } elseif (-not $__copilotSuccess) { exit 1 } else { exit 0 } }

Alternatively, guard the call with a language-mode check and fall back to exit.

Affected version

1.0.81-0 (also reproduced on 1.0.82)

Steps to reproduce the behavior
  1. On a Windows machine where AppLocker/WDAC forces PowerShell into ConstrainedLanguage mode.
    Verify with $ExecutionContext.SessionState.LanguageMode, which returns ConstrainedLanguage.
  2. Run any trivial shell command via the agent, e.g. Get-Item $env:TEMP or python --version.
  3. Observe the MethodInvocationNotSupportedInConstrainedLanguage error block shown above.
Expected behavior

The exit-status wrapper should use constructs permitted in ConstrainedLanguage (e.g. the exit keyword), so no spurious output is appended to successful commands.

Additional context
  • OS: Windows 11, domain-joined, managed by corporate GPO
  • CPU architecture: x86_64
  • Shell: Windows PowerShell 5.1 (powershell.exe) — also reproduced on PowerShell 7.6.5 (pwsh.exe), so this is not version-specific
  • Language mode: ConstrainedLanguage, enforced by AppLocker (Exe rule collection, EnforcementMode=1, pushed via domain GPO)
  • Host: Copilot CLI running as the VS Code agent host (@github/copilot-win32-x64)
Verification performed
  • Confirmed the offending template string is present in prebuilds/win32-x64/runtime.node.
  • Confirmed it is still present in 1.0.82, so updating does not resolve it.
  • Confirmed the wrapped commands themselves succeed and the process exit code is still correct (0 on success). The failure is limited to the epilogue, making this primarily output noise plus a stderr false-positive risk.
  • A user-side trap cannot suppress it, because the error is raised from the wrapper's own finally block.
